Roof Damage Inspection in Stirling, NJ
Roof damage inspection services involve a thorough evaluation of a property's roofing system to identify existing issues or potential problems. These inspections typically cover areas such as missing or damaged shingles, leaks, cracks, and signs of wear caused by weather exposure or aging. Property owners often request roof damage inspections after severe storms, hail, or wind events, or when noticing symptoms like water stains inside the home or missing shingles. Understanding the current condition of a roof helps homeowners determine whether repairs are needed, if maintenance is overdue, or if a replacement might be necessary in the near future.

Common Roof Damage Inspection Jobs
Roof Inspection - a thorough assessment to identify visible damage and potential issues.
Storm Damage Evaluation - inspecting for hail, wind, or debris impacts after severe weather events.
Leak Detection - locating leaks that may cause water intrusion and hidden structural damage.
Moss and Algae Assessment - checking for growth that can compromise roof integrity over time.
Shingle and Tile Inspection - examining for cracks, curling, or missing materials that reduce protection.
Structural Damage Check - assessing the roof framework for signs of sagging or compromised support.
Roof Damage Inspection Questions
What signs indicate roof damage? Visible issues like missing shingles, leaks, or water stains can suggest roof damage that needs inspection.
Why is a roof damage inspection important? It helps identify potential problems early, preventing costly repairs and protecting the property’s structure.
What types of damage are typically checked during an inspection? Inspections look for storm damage, wear and tear, algae growth, and other issues affecting roof integrity.
When should a roof be inspected for damage? Regular inspections are recommended after severe weather events or if there are signs of leaks or damage.
